WebAug 16, 2024 · Use a jam thermometer to check when it reaches temperature. However, if the jam has been heated sufficiently, but still did not set, then it requires more pectin and acid. WebUsing Liquid Pectin. 4 cups jelly or jam; ¾ cup sugar; 2 tablespoons bottled lemon juice; 2 tablespoons liquid pectin; Wash hands with soap and warm water. Bring the jelly or jam to boiling on high heat. Quickly add the sugar, lemon juice and pectin, and bring to a full rolling boil, stirring constantly. Boil mixture hard for 1 minute.
